Description
Juicy, herb-packed lamb meatballs featuring classic Mediterranean spices—baked for a healthier, mess-free take on the Greek classic.
Ingredients
1 pound ground lamb
1/3 cup breadcrumbs (gluten-free if preferred)
1 large egg
2 cloves garlic, minced
1 tablespoon chopped fresh mint
2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ley
1 teaspoon ground cumin
1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
Preheat oven to 400°F and prepare a baking sheet with parchment paper.
In a large mixing bowl, combine all ingredients and mix gently until just combined.
Form mixture into 1.5-inch balls using a scoop or by hand.
Place meatballs on the prepared baking sheet evenly spaced.
Bake for 18–20 minutes, turning once halfway through.
Allow to rest for 5 minutes before serving or storing.
Notes
Freeze cooked meatballs for up to 3 months.
Use ground turkey or beef as substitutes if needed.
